Effects of Mill Performance on Unburnt Carbon in Coalfired Boilers

In addition, the primary air flow rate through the mills is above 100 kNm 3 /h, whereas the historical operational values were between 80 to 100 kNm3/h. The higher primary air flow reduces the residence time of coal particles in the mills, reducing the grinding time and thus resulting in coarser coal particle sizes exiting the mill.

Clean Air Flow Test | PDF | Flow Measurement | Pressure ... Scribd

CLEAN AIR FLOW TEST. OBJECTIVE. Clean Air flow test in milling system is carried out to i. check velocity variation between the pulverized coal pipes of a mill is within allowable limit and there by to ensure that correct size orifices are installed in coal pipes for equalizing the Air flow and ii. There is no foreign material plugged inside the pulverized coal pipes.

Coal mill pulverizer in thermal power plants | PPT SlideShare

20. Fineness is an indicator of the quality of the pulverizer action. Specifically, fineness is a measurement of the percentage of a coal sample that passes through a set of test sieves usually designated at 50, 100, and 200 mesh A 70% coal sample passing through a 200 mesh screen indicates optimum mill performance. TPS Coal Mills and Fan Performance | PPT SlideShare

Fan Performance... • Total pressure • Total pressure is the sum of the static and velocity pressure. Velocity pressure and static pressure can change as the air flows though different size ducts accelerating and de accelerating the velocity. The total pressure stays constant, changing only with friction losses.
